II. Project Overview: Auris Serenity High-Rise

Auris Serenity is a prestigious residential development located in Malad, Mumbai, a city known for its burgeoning vertical growth. The project comprises four residential towers, each soaring to over 50 storeys, alongside street retail and an elevated tropical landscaped Eco-deck [1, 2]. This ambitious undertaking by Transcon-Sheth Creators, with Capacit’e Infraprojects Limited as a key construction partner, was conceptualized as an urban luxury retreat offering luxury homes and a rejuvenating ambiance [3, 4]. The apartments range from 2 to 4 bedrooms, covering areas from 1250 sq. ft. to 2605 sq. ft., catering to a discerning clientele seeking palatial living spaces [5]. III. Challenges and Complexities

Building a project of Auris Serenity’s magnitude in a densely populated metropolis like Mumbai presented a myriad of challenges:

A. Site Constraints

  • Tight Urban Site: The project was situated on a constrained urban plot, necessitating precise logistical planning for material delivery, storage, and waste management. The proximity to existing structures and busy city roads added layers of complexity to site operations.
  • Logistical Challenges: Transporting large quantities of construction materials and heavy machinery through Mumbai’s congested traffic required meticulous scheduling and coordination to avoid disruptions and ensure timely delivery.

B. Design and Engineering Hurdles

  • Complex Architectural Features: The architectural design of Auris Serenity, aiming for a luxurious and innovative aesthetic, involved intricate structural elements and facade designs that demanded high precision in execution.
  • Specific Structural Requirements: Given Mumbai’s seismic zone classification and the sheer height of the towers, the structural design had to account for significant wind and seismic loads, requiring robust and resilient structural systems.
  • MEP Integration: Integrating complex Mechanical, Electrical, and Plumbing (MEP) systems within a high-rise structure, especially with the inclusion of advanced amenities and smart building features, required careful planning and coordination to avoid clashes and ensure optimal performance.

C. Construction Challenges

  • Managing Large Workforce: Coordinating and managing a large, skilled workforce across multiple towers simultaneously demanded efficient communication, strict safety protocols, and effective resource allocation.
  • Material Handling in High-Rise: Lifting and placing construction materials at heights exceeding 50 storeys required specialized cranes and vertical transportation systems, posing significant operational and safety challenges.
  • Monsoon Impact: Mumbai’s heavy monsoon season presented a recurring challenge, impacting construction schedules, material storage, and worker safety. Strategies to mitigate rain-related delays were crucial.
  • Scheduling: Maintaining a tight construction schedule for a project of this scale, while navigating unforeseen challenges, required dynamic planning and proactive problem-solving.

IV. Innovative Solutions and Execution Strategies by Capacit’e

Capacite Infraprojects leveraged its extensive experience and innovative approach to overcome these challenges, ensuring the successful realization of Auris Serenity:

A. Advanced Construction Techniques

  • Innovative Formwork Systems: Capacite employed advanced aluminium formwork systems that facilitated faster concrete pouring cycles and ensured high-quality finishes, contributing to accelerated construction timelines.
  • High-Speed Construction Methods: By optimizing construction processes and utilizing efficient methodologies, Capacite was able to maintain a rapid pace of construction, crucial for timely project completion.
  • Prefabrication: Where feasible, prefabrication of certain building components off-site helped reduce on-site construction time, improve quality control, and minimize waste.

B. Project Management Excellence

  • Detailed Scheduling and Risk Management: Capacite implemented comprehensive project schedules with built-in contingencies for potential delays. A robust risk management framework allowed for early identification and mitigation of potential issues.
  • Supply Chain Optimization: Efficient management of the supply chain ensured timely procurement and delivery of materials, minimizing delays and cost overruns.

C. Technology Adoption

  • BIM for Clash Detection: Building Information Modeling (BIM) was utilized to create a detailed 3D model of the project, enabling early detection and resolution of potential clashes between architectural, structural, and MEP elements, thereby preventing costly rework during construction.
  • Advanced Safety Systems: Capacite implemented state-of-the-art safety systems and protocols, including regular safety audits, worker training programs, and the use of modern safety equipment, ensuring a secure working environment.

D. Quality Control and Safety Protocols

  • Stringent Quality Checks: A multi-layered quality control system was in place, with regular inspections and adherence to international quality standards at every stage of construction.
  • Zero-Tolerance Safety Culture: Capacite fostered a strong safety culture among its workforce, emphasizing adherence to safety regulations and proactive hazard identification, contributing to an excellent safety record.
